Jamonte Montral Morrow v. State of Indiana
── Jamonte Montral Morrow v. State of Indiana ──
Case No.: 25A-CR-02189
Court: Indiana Court of Appeals
Date: February 27, 2026
Author: Judge Paul Mathias
County of Origin: Marion
Category: Criminal
Decision: Affirmed
Judge May and Judge Felix concur
On November 20, 2024, Renita Freeman was driving her car when she came to
a stop on 56th Street at the intersection with Meridian Street in Indianapolis.
Moments later, the driver of a white SUV, later identified as Morrow, rearended Freeman’s car, causing damage to the rear bumper and trunk. Freeman
got out of her car to assess the damage, and Morrow got out of the SUV and
offered Freeman “cash” to pay for the damages. Tr. p. 7. Freeman did not
accept the offered cash.
